Introduction

GB/T18633-2018 Standard Interpretation

This standard is an important basis for the detection of potassium in the feed industry. It adopts flame photometry to ensure the accuracy and reliability of the measurement.

Analysis of Standard Formulation Background and Technological Evolution

Comparison Dimensions Requirements of the 2002 Edition Improvements of the 2018 Edition
Scope of Application Compound feed, concentrated feed Extended to concentrate supplements and additive premixes
Detection Limit - Defined as 2.00 mg/kg
Sampling Method Not specified in detail Standardized by GB/T14699.1

Explanation of professional terms and application cases

Flame photometry: The potassium element in the sample is atomized by high temperature, and its characteristic emission spectrum at a wavelength of 766.5 nm is used for quantitative analysis.

In actual applications, if the test value exceeds the range of the standard curve (such as more than 200 mg/kg), it is necessary to re-dilute and re-measure to ensure the accuracy of the result.

Implementation recommendations

  • The laboratory should calibrate the flame photometer regularly to ensure wavelength accuracy and sensitivity.
  • Operators need to receive professional training, especially pay attention to safety when handling perchloric acid and nitric acid solutions.
  • It is recommended to establish an internal quality control system, including regular verification with standard substances.
